12^{-5y}=2
Use the rules of exponents and logarithms to solve the equation.
\log(12^{-5y})=\log(2)
Take the logarithm of both sides of the equation.
-5y\log(12)=\log(2)
The logarithm of a number raised to a power is the power times the logarithm of the number.
-5y=\frac{\log(2)}{\log(12)}
Divide both sides by \log(12).
-5y=\log_{12}\left(2\right)
By the change-of-base formula \frac{\log(a)}{\log(b)}=\log_{b}\left(a\right).
y=\frac{\log_{12}\left(2\right)}{-5}
Divide both sides by -5.
